Sec. 315.072. LIEN.

(a)An assessment under this subchapter against a property or property owner and any costs and reasonable attorney's fees incurred are a personal claim against the owner secured by a lien against the property.
(b)A lien under this section reverts back and takes effect as of the date of the original resolution ordering the lighting improvement. Adoption of the resolution is notice of the lien to all persons.
(c)A person who owns property on the date of an ordinance providing for an assessment against the property under Section 315.069 is personally liable for that person's respective portion of the assessment.
